亲爱的游戏迷们,你是否曾在某个悠闲的午后,想要来一场指尖上的较量?今天,就让我带你走进一个充满创意与挑战的世界——基于Flask框架的网页游戏。想象你只需轻点鼠标,就能在浏览器中畅游各种游戏,是不是很心动呢?那就让我们一起揭开Flask游戏的神秘面纱吧!
一、Flask,一个轻量级的Web框架

Flask,一个由Armin Ronacher开发的Python Web框架,因其轻量、灵活和易于上手而广受欢迎。它允许开发者快速构建Web应用,无论是简单的博客还是复杂的游戏平台,Flask都能轻松应对。
二、Flask游戏,指尖上的乐趣

Flask游戏,顾名思义,就是基于Flask框架开发的网页游戏。这些游戏通常具有以下特点:
1. 跨平台:Flask游戏可以在任何支持浏览器的设备上运行,无论是电脑、平板还是手机,你都可以随时随地享受游戏乐趣。
2. 易于上手:Flask游戏通常具有简洁的界面和直观的操作方式,让你轻松上手,快速融入游戏世界。
3. 丰富的游戏类型:从经典的棋类游戏到刺激的射击游戏,从休闲的解谜游戏到竞技的多人在线游戏,Flask游戏应有尽有。
三、Flask游戏开发,轻松实现你的创意

想要开发一款Flask游戏?其实并没有想象中那么困难。以下是一些开发Flask游戏的步骤:
1. 环境搭建:首先,你需要安装Python和Flask框架。你可以通过pip安装Flask:`pip install flask`。
2. 设计游戏逻辑:在开始编写代码之前,你需要先设计好游戏规则和逻辑。例如,对于五子棋游戏,你需要确定棋盘大小、落子规则、胜利条件等。
3. 编写代码:使用Flask框架,你可以轻松地实现游戏的后端逻辑。以下是一个简单的Flask游戏示例:
```python
from flask import Flask, render_template, request
app = Flask(__name__)
@app.route('/')
def index():
return render_template('index.html')
@app.route('/play', methods=['POST'])
def play():
处理游戏逻辑
...
return render_template('index.html')
if __name__ == '__main__':
app.run(debug=True)
4. 设计前端界面:使用HTML、CSS和JavaScript等技术,你可以为游戏设计一个美观、实用的界面。以下是一个简单的HTML棋盘示例:
```html
5. 测试与优化:在游戏开发过程中,不断测试和优化是必不可少的。你可以邀请朋友或家人试玩你的游戏,收集他们的反馈,并根据反馈进行改进。
四、Flask游戏,未来可期
随着互联网的不断发展,Flask游戏市场前景广阔。未来,我们可以期待以下趋势:
1. 游戏类型更加丰富:随着技术的进步,Flask游戏将涵盖更多类型的游戏,满足不同玩家的需求。
2. 社交功能更加完善:Flask游戏将融入更多社交元素,让玩家在游戏中结识新朋友,分享游戏乐趣。
3. 个性化推荐:通过大数据和人工智能技术,Flask游戏将为玩家推荐他们感兴趣的游戏,提升用户体验。
Flask游戏为我们提供了一个充满创意与挑战的平台。在这个平台上,你可以尽情发挥你的才华,创作出属于自己的游戏作品。让我们一起期待Flask游戏的美好未来吧!